Subject: [PATCH v2 1/3] gdb: parameterize all_threads_safe for the target and ptid

'all_threads' and 'all_threads_safe' are two range providers to
iterate over threads. The former takes optional process target and
ptid arguments to filter the threads that are being iterated. The
latter does not. Enhance 'all_threads_safe' to also take the optional
arguments. Use the new version of the function in two places.
---
gdb/gdbthread.h | 5 +++--
gdb/infrun.c | 8 ++++----
gdb/remote.c | 5 +----
gdb/thread-iter.h | 2 +-
4 files changed, 9 insertions(+), 11 deletions(-)
diff --git a/gdb/gdbthread.h b/gdb/gdbthread.h
index 729dcf5ab06..3c568e29a04 100644
--- a/gdb/gdbthread.h
+++ b/gdb/gdbthread.h
@@ -864,9 +864,10 @@ all_non_exited_threads (process_stratum_target *proc_target = nullptr,
*/
inline all_threads_safe_range
-all_threads_safe ()
+all_threads_safe (process_stratum_target *proc_target = nullptr,
+ ptid_t filter_ptid = minus_one_ptid)
{
- all_threads_iterator begin (all_threads_iterator::begin_t {});
+ all_matching_threads_iterator begin (proc_target, filter_ptid);
all_threads_safe_iterator safe_begin (std::move (begin));
return all_threads_safe_range (std::move (safe_begin));
diff --git a/gdb/infrun.c b/gdb/infrun.c
index b295956f8ea..46d6b684ebc 100644
--- a/gdb/infrun.c
+++ b/gdb/infrun.c
@@ -1239,7 +1239,7 @@ static void
follow_exec (ptid_t ptid, const char *exec_file_target)
{
int pid = ptid.pid ();
- ptid_t process_ptid;
+ ptid_t process_ptid = ptid_t (pid);
/* Switch terminal for any messages produced e.g. by
breakpoint_re_set. */
@@ -1285,8 +1285,9 @@ follow_exec (ptid_t ptid, const char *exec_file_target)
them. Deleting them now rather than at the next user-visible
stop provides a nicer sequence of events for user and MI
notifications. */
- for (thread_info &th : all_threads_safe ())
- if (th.ptid.pid () == pid && th.ptid != ptid)
+ process_stratum_target *target = current_inferior ()->process_target ();
+ for (thread_info &th : all_threads_safe (target, process_ptid))
+ if (th.ptid != ptid)
delete_thread (&th);
/* We also need to clear any left over stale state for the
@@ -1308,7 +1309,6 @@ follow_exec (ptid_t ptid, const char *exec_file_target)
update_breakpoints_after_exec ();
/* What is this a.out's name? */
- process_ptid = ptid_t (pid);
gdb_printf (_("%s is executing new program: %s\n"),
target_pid_to_str (process_ptid).c_str (),
exec_file_target);
diff --git a/gdb/remote.c b/gdb/remote.c
index 88668b2748e..7c8aed481f2 100644
--- a/gdb/remote.c
+++ b/gdb/remote.c
@@ -4584,11 +4584,8 @@ remote_target::update_thread_list ()
/* CONTEXT now holds the current thread list on the remote
target end. Delete GDB-side threads no longer found on the
target. */
- for (thread_info &tp : all_threads_safe ())
+ for (thread_info &tp : all_threads_safe (this))
{
- if (tp.inf->process_target () != this)
- continue;
-
if (!context.contains_thread (tp.ptid))
{
/* Do not remove the thread if it is the last thread in
diff --git a/gdb/thread-iter.h b/gdb/thread-iter.h
index 3c15ada1cbb..32bc6475ebe 100644
--- a/gdb/thread-iter.h
+++ b/gdb/thread-iter.h
@@ -165,7 +165,7 @@ using inf_non_exited_threads_iterator
/* Iterate over all threads of all inferiors, safely. */
using all_threads_safe_iterator
- = basic_safe_iterator<all_threads_iterator>;
+ = basic_safe_iterator<all_matching_threads_iterator>;
/* Iterate over all threads of an inferior, safely. */
